|gameinfo          = WWE SmackDown vs. Raw 2007 is a professional wrestling video game released by THQ and developed by YUKE's Future Media Creators. The game is based on the professional wrestling promotion World Wrestling Entertainment (WWE). It is the eight installment of the WWE SmackDown! series and is the successor to 2005's WWE SmackDown! vs. RAW 2006 and was succeeded by WWE SmackDown! vs. RAW 2008. On March 31, 2006, THQ, YUKE's and WWE officially confirmed the game. The game was released in November 2006 for the PlayStation 2 and Xbox 360 consoles and was released in December 2006 for the PlayStation Portable system.

|comment          = I didn't notice any texture or shadow issues and the game runs really well. Depending on your computer you might need to use EE 2 or VU 1-2. I didn't notice any issues when I tried them so they should be safe. Use the standard hacks as well as they don't cause any issues and provide a nice boost in FPS. I got around 40-60 fps but I was playing from the DVD so I think its safe to say you could get 60 FPS while playing from the hard drive.
